Authoritative policy refers to a policy approach where decision-making authority is concentrated in a central figure or entity. The features of authoritative policy include a clear hierarchy of authority, top-down decision-making, limited input from stakeholders, lack of transparency, and strong enforcement mechanisms. This approach is characterized by a centralized power structure and a focus on efficient and effective decision-making.
Consultative authority refers to having the ability to provide advice, suggestions, or recommendations on a particular subject matter. Those with consultative authority may not have decision-making power on their own, but their input is valued and considered when making important decisions. This authority helps to ensure that experts or stakeholders are involved in the decision-making process.

An egalitarian authority pattern is a system where power and decision-making are distributed equally among individuals or groups, rather than being centralized in a few individuals or a hierarchy. This promotes equality, participation, and collaboration in decision-making processes.
